Mouse Speed Changes Randomly / Jumps Around Screen...

Hello,

Only for the past couple of months (after about 4 years with no problems) my mouse has had a mind of its own. It stops working, then starts working. Slows down, acts normal, then stops. Sometimes it works ok and sometimes it works terribly. I assume it's software related but I can't find the software to check. Basically, everything on my iMac is still "stock" except for the 512mb of memory I put in today. The mouse (optical Pro Mouse) and keyboard are the original. The keyboard still works fine.

I've done the following to try and fix the problem:

*plugged mouse directly into computer usb unplugged all other items (just printer and keyboard)

*ran hardware test disc (everything was fine)

*recently added memory

*rebooted computer several times

*switched back and forth from OS9 to OSX (didn't have any problems in OS9)

*tried different usb ports on keyboard



I'm not sure what else to try outside of upgrading OS and getting a new keyboard and mouse, rebuilding the desktop (whatever that does), or reinstalling the OSX.

Any other suggestions?
